Position Summary
We’re hiring a product-oriented Senior AI Engineer who loves tinkering with LLMs and shipping real agent systems. We spend less time on fine-tuning and more on orchestration, evaluation, and reliability—so agents do real work safely, quickly, and repeatedly.
What we’re looking for
- Agentic systems: Function/tool calling, multi-step planning, routing, memory, and retrieval.
- Engineering first: You can wire up services, craft eval harnesses, and debug latency/cost at scale.
- LLM breadth: Comfortable comparing models/hosts, prompt strategies, and guardrail techniques.
- Product focus: You instrument outcomes, run A/Bs, and iterate to improve task success rates.
- Opinionated: Deep level of understanding of the technological landscape, making both high level system and granular code design decisions based on understanding rather than preference - diving deep on unknown patterns in order to build the best product.
Responsibilities
- Design, build, and productionize agent workflows end-to-end (APIs, tools, evals, monitoring).
- Create safety, cost, and latency controls; build dashboards and alerts for reliability.
- Partner with product/design to invent new interaction patterns and ship them fast.
- Document patterns and mentor engineers on best practices for LLM-powered features.
Nice to have
- Experience with workflow engines (e.g., Temporal), comfort in full stack engineering
